Materials Chosen for City Durability
We favor impact-rated shingles, reflective membranes, corrosion-resistant metals, and UV-stable sealants. For metal, we specify Kynar finishes and butyl-sealed seams; for flat roofs, we choose membranes with strong ponding resistance; for tile, we use fastening patterns suited to Castle Hills, Texas wind maps.
Airflow protects your roof. Ridge vents paired with soffits or low-profile vents maintain pressure balance, reduce heat soak, and limit condensation so decks and shingles last longer in Castle Hills, Texas.
Flashing is the leak shield. Kick-out flashing prevents wall rot, step flashing hugs sidewalls, counter flashing locks in chimneys, and back pans protect wide dormers. We test seams, seal fasteners, and layer every component to shed water in Castle Hills, Texas storms.
Ready for Castle Hills, Texas Storms
Windproofing starts at the edges: sealed starter strips, six-nail patterns where required, and properly fastened rake trim. We reinforce valleys, seal pipe boots, and double underlayment at eaves to stop wind-driven rain common in Castle Hills, Texas.
Drainage is engineered. Gutters sized for intense rain, downspouts directed clear of entries, scuppers and crickets on flat roofs, and diverters above doors. We test flow, adjust slopes, and ensure water leaves your Castle Hills, Texas property fast.

Energy-Smart City Roofing
Reflective surfaces, balanced ventilation, and proper insulation reduce heat loads and keep interiors more comfortable. We propose cool-rated shingles or membranes, ridge and soffit vents, and air pathways that prevent moisture buildup in Castle Hills, Texas.
Moisture control prevents hidden damage. Vapor-smart underlayments, breathable synthetic felts, and clear vent paths stop condensation on the deck underside. That keeps framing dry and nails rust-free across Castle Hills, Texas seasons.
